Task and Ego orientation assessment
As explained in the Motivation Section there are two different
sport-climates, which connect to the way athletes think. With this categorization the
motivation of a athlete can be understood better and response as a coached better
targetted. The two catagories are: Task oriented or Ego oriented. You
can distinguish these categories by the following:
| Task oriented |
Ego oriented |
Reward hard work
Success is improve yourself
Goals and values based on social environment |
Sets own goals and values
Success is demonstrating superior ability
Only success matters |
